As we approach the maximum activity of the sun, more and more interesting auroras occur. From my net of eight photographic stations in southern Norway, my assistants and I have in the last year got most interesting material, in particular from the auroras of April 20–21, 21–22 and October 16–17. On the two first nights, about 400 pictures were successful, among which is a series with the long base-line Oslo–Trondheim (391 km.). Of special interest were rays of sunlit auroras lying at the level 200–600 km. of the atmosphere, of which a spectrum on a panchromatic plate (Agfa ISS) was taken. This spectrum was measured by Mr. Harang, who found for the lines 6300 A., 5577 A. and 4278 A. the relative intensities 100, 100 and 55. A green aurora curtain gave, on the same plate and for the same lines, the intensities 32, 100 and 39. This enhancement of the red oxygen line was also observed for sunlit auroras by Currie and Edwards at Chesterfield during the polar year1, by Kosirev and Eropkin at Kirowsk (March 1935)2 and by Vegard and Tönsberg in October 19353 for the arcs of sunlit auroras. Flaming aurora was also observed which lay midway between Oslo and Trondheim. From both stations the motion was upwards, which showed that this really was the direction of motion of the auroral flames.
